Job Description
Ubisoft is currently seeking an Associate Social Media Manager for console, PC, and online brands. Specifically, we are looking for a consumer-oriented person who is interested in the online marketing of video games. This individual will report to a Senior Manager, Social Media Marketing and will be responsible for developing the strategy, execution, and reporting for our online content programs for a portfolio of titles.
**WHAT YOU’LL DO**
- Manage global social content calendar for assigned titles
- Advise on additional opportunities and best practices for content created by cross functional partners
- Partner with cross-functional teams to optimize tactics and programs as outlined by social media marketing team; heavily support coordination of executional details
- Develop and execute plans to launch new social or owned channels with support of Senior Manager
- Serve as a key contact and partner to internal and external partners in order to review assets, provide consolidated feedback, and liaise with Social Media Publishing partner for posting executions and analytics
- Support campaign coordination and information sharing with EMEA and LATAM partners
- Provide updates to larger marketing organization about trends and opportunities on social media
- Liaise with Analytics & Insights Manager, and Social Media Publisher on pulse point reporting needs
- Identify social media marketing trends, competitive research, best practices, and key opportunities for innovation
- Coordinate and collaborate with Social Media Publisher counterpart for all social posting needs
- Post social content and trailers if needed (ad hoc)
Qualifications
**WHAT YOU’LL BRING**
- Experience working in the field of consumer marketing, digital marketing, social media platforms, or equivalent relevant experience
- Strong interest and basic knowledge of digital & social marketing programs including content creation, digital production, social media behavior, research, analytics and developing insights
- Excellent written and oral communication skills
- Strong time management skills
- A strong collaborative and proactive energy with a solutions-oriented mindset
- Active participation in digital and social media channels
